Abstract

The various embodiments provide an optical transmission system comprising an optical transmitter configured to transmit data over an optical fiber transmission channel comprising a multi-core fiber, the data being carried by optical signals, the optical signals propagating along the multi-core fiber according to two or more cores, the multi-core fiber being associated with fiber parameters and misalignment losses values, at least one scrambling device being arranged in the optical fiber transmission channel for scrambling the two or more cores according to a scrambling function, wherein the optical fiber transmission channel comprises a system configuration device configured to determine a core dependent loss value depending on the fiber parameters, at least one misalignment loss, a number of the at least one scrambling device, and the scrambling function.
